Beecroft s Scaly-tailed Squirrel. vs Pacific chorus frog
Anomalurus beecrofti compared with Pseudacris regilla
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Beecroft s Scaly-tailed Squirrel. | Pacific chorus fr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Anomaluridae | Hylidae |
| Genus | Anomalurus | Pseudacris |
| Species | Anomalurus beecrofti | Pseudacris regilla |
Evolutionary Relationship
Beecroft s Scaly-tailed Squirrel. and Pacific chorus frog share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
